ZC150 specifications

Pitch options P (mm) 101.6 / 127 / 152.4 / 177.8 / 203.2 / 228.6 / 254
Roller diameter d1 max (mm) 66.7
Width between inner plates b1 min (mm) 26.0
Pin diameter d2 max (mm) 26.9
Hollow bore d3 min (mm) 20.2
Pin length L / Lc max (mm) 58.0 / 60.5
Plate thickness T max (mm) 7.0 / 5.0
Plate depth h2 max (mm) 50.0
Minimum tensile strength Q 150.0 kN
Heat-treated tensile reference Q* 190.0 kN

Attachment possibilities

The through-bore can be used with rods, bolts, spacers and custom carrier hardware. When an attachment connects two parallel chains, provide the chain center distance, cross-member diameter, span and load position. For single-strand attachments, show the side clearance and retaining method so the hardware can pass through guides and around the sprocket without interference.

How to choose ZC150

  • Confirm the pitch and sprocket tooth geometry.
  • Compare hollow bore with the proposed rod or attachment diameter.
  • Check inner width, roller/bush diameter and plate envelope against the guides.
  • Check overall pin projection against side-frame and transfer clearances.
  • State conveyor speed, operating load, starts/stops and any shock or jam conditions.
  • State moisture, washdown, dust, temperature and lubrication requirements.

Replacement matching

If ZC150 is being considered as a replacement, measure several pitches under light tension and record the hollow bore, inner width, roller or bush diameter and overall pin length. Add the sprocket tooth count and clear photos of the chain in the guide and around the drive sprocket. These checks help avoid a dimensional match that still conflicts with the existing machine.

Maintenance

Keep sprockets aligned and inspect tooth wear when replacing chain. Monitor chain elongation over a fixed number of pitches, look for stiff joints, check hollow bores and inserted rods for fretting or looseness, and inspect guides for uneven contact. Where lubrication is permitted, apply a suitable lubricant to the articulating joint rather than only the outside plates.

Attachment and cross-rod checks

The hollow pin provides a mounting path for rods, spacers, product carriers or custom fixtures, but the attachment becomes part of the load path. State rod diameter, rod material, retention method and the distance between chain strands. For a wide two-strand conveyor, include the unsupported rod span and product or fixture load so bending and side load can be reviewed. If the attachment is removed during product changeover or sanitation, show the outside retention hardware and confirm tool access around the chain.

Sprocket, guide and maintenance compatibility

Pitch is only one part of interchange. Confirm roller or bush diameter, inner width, side-plate envelope and overall pin projection against the existing sprocket and guide. A new chain should not be installed on badly hooked sprocket teeth or a guide rail that forces the chain sideways. After installation, run the conveyor slowly without product, watch the chain through the sprockets and guides, then recheck tension and attachment hardware after the first operating period.
